GREVAS v. M/V OLYMPIC PEGASUS

No. 76-2387.

557 F.2d 65 (1977)

George GREVAS, Appellant, v. M/V OLYMPIC PEGASUS, her engines, boilers, boats, tackle, apparel, machinery, etc., in rem, and Somerset Navigation Co., in personam, Appellees.

United States Court of Appeals, Fourth Circuit.

Decided June 7, 1977.

Rehearing and Rehearing Denied August 5, 1977.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Stuart R. Gordon and Augustus Anninos, Norfolk, Va. (Howell, Anninos, Daugherty & Brown, Norfolk, Va., on brief), for appellant.

A. Jackson Timms, Norfolk, Va. (Seawell, McCoy, Dalton, Hughes, Gore & Timms, Norfolk, Va., on brief), for appellees.

Before CRAVEN, Circuit Judge, FIELD, Senior Circuit Judge, and THOMSEN, Senior District Judge.


Rehearing and Rehearing En Banc Denied August 5, 1977.

THOMSEN, Senior District Judge:

The question presented in this appeal is whether defendant shipowner was subject to service of process in a suit filed against it and its vessel1 in the Eastern District of Virginia by a Greek seaman claiming damages for personal injuries sustained in an accident on board ship, failure to treat, maintenance...
